Onboarding note: Pictavault image cache leak. The LRU cache in thumbsvc held decoded bitmaps past eviction because the resize worker kept strong references. Fixed in 2.9 by switching to weak handles; memory now plateaus near CACHE_MAX_MB. If RSS climbs again, suspect a new worker holding refs — check heap dumps first, not the cache. Metrics push to the Lonsview collector, which requires an auth token from the env file. That token is set on the following line.

vault entry, yahif-tageg: COURIER_KEY3=9ff

Quarterly Planning Note — Logistics Transition

We are moving fulfilment from Harkway Freight to Oblinsk Carriers effective next quarter. Expect a two-week overlap period with dual tracking. Service levels should improve on the Westmere corridor, with modest cost savings elsewhere. For the incoming director, the broader commercial context is summarised in the note below.

management briefing: Only 33 of the 504 pilot accounts renewed Holox, so a churn review is set for August 1. Fenysix Logistics is in early talks to buy Zoroxix Group for about $459.9 million.

Handover — mail room move. The mail room shifts from Ground East to Basement 2 of Quillan House on Monday. Redirect couriers at reception; signage goes up Friday. Franking machine moves last, so post runs pause Monday morning. Pigeonholes stay put until the 14th. Flag oversized deliveries to facilities. Basement 2 door is keypad-only — use the code below.

badge for tajeg-kagap: bdg-EWZTJN-83588199

Handover: RestockPlanner (Vendalux fleet)

For the security review, please note that the planner service polls each machine's inventory endpoint over mutual TLS and caches results for ten minutes. Write access is limited to the scheduler role; route generation itself is read-only. Marta hardened the retry logic last sprint so failed polls no longer log full payloads, only machine identifiers. Audit events go to the central sink with a 90-day retention. The exact values the reviewer should verify against the deployment manifest are as follows.

service settings:
[istael]
team = gilath
access_code = ac_468cdf
owner = casdor.gilox
host = istael.kelviforge.internal
port = 5432
peer = quenwyn.braskworks.corp
salt = 6678df32
pin = 7400